Marino’s journey began when he was drafted by the Miami Dolphins as the 27th overall pick in the 1983 NFL Draft. His career took off quickly as he showcased an uncanny ability to throw the football with precision and power. He revolutionized the quarterback position, setting numerous records, including the single-season touchdown pass record (which stood for 20 years) and leading the league in completions and passing yards multiple times. His quick release and deep ball capability transformed the Dolphins’ offense and made him a fan favorite.
Although Marino’s accolades include a host of records and accolades, including being named the NFL MVP in 1984 and earning numerous Pro Bowl selections, he never won a Super Bowl. This elusive championship often shadowed his remarkable accomplishments, making it a key focal point of his legacy. However, Marino’s impact went beyond just statistics; he became a symbol of excellence, determination, and sportsmanship in the league.
